“Braxton Family Values” Set for a Return: A Glimpse into the Upcoming Reboot

Published:

Get ready for a reality TV comeback as “Braxton Family Values” is poised to return to screens near you. Exclusive reports from theJasmineBrand reveal that the beloved reality series, following the lives of the famous Braxton sisters and their mother Evelyn, is making a comeback. Originally airing on WEtv in 2011, the show ran for seven seasons, concluding in 2020. Now, insider sources suggest that the Braxtons are ready to open up their lives to the world once again, and the reboot is expected to find its home back on WEtv, a move that might surprise some fans.

The journey back to television has been marked by challenges for the Braxton family. Season six faced a temporary halt as Toni, Towanda, Trina, Tamar, and Evelyn boycotted due to concerns about being underpaid. Unfortunately, the issues with WEtv continued beyond the temporary pause. Tamar Braxton, in particular, has been vocal about her dissatisfaction with the network over the years, accusing them of exploitation. The release of the trailer for the seventh season further intensified the feud, as the network referenced Tamar’s reported suicide attempt in promotional footage, even though she was no longer part of the show.

In a bold expression of her discontent, Tamar Braxton lashed out at WEtv, condemning the use of her pain for the sake of ratings. Her strong words on social media echoed her stance against the network, stating that she was not on the show anymore, and these actions were done without her knowledge. This public dispute added another layer to the already strained relationship between the Braxton family and WEtv.

Despite the tumultuous history, the allure of reality TV seems too tempting for the Braxtons to resist. Tamar Braxton had previously hinted at the family’s plans to return to reality TV but emphasized their desire to do so on a network that respects the true depiction of a Black American family. She conveyed a commitment to avoiding the exploitation she felt was prevalent on their previous network, stating firmly that she wouldn’t let the devil use her for people’s entertainment purposes.
